Q: Is 877,671 a Prime Number?
A: No, 877,671 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 877671 can be evenly divided by 1 3 9 113 339 863 1,017 2,589 7,767 97,519 292,557 and 877,671, with no remainder.
Since 877,671 cannot be divided by just 1 and 877,671, it is not a prime number.
